Bubbles & Boba to celebrate grand opening in downtown Wabash

September 13, 2024

Wabash County, IN – Grow Wabash County and Downtown Wabash, Inc. are excited to be welcoming Bubbles & Boba to the local business community during its grand opening ribbon cutting ceremony on Friday, Oct. 18.

"Grow Wabash County is thrilled to announce the grand opening of Bubbles & Boba in downtown Wabash,” Jana Thibos, project manager for investor services and events, said. “Join us as we celebrate with a burst of bubbles and the refreshing delight of boba. This exciting new venture is set to add a touch of sweetness and a lot of energy to our vibrant community. Here’s to new beginnings and the fun ahead!"

Bubbles & Boba is owned and operated by Jenni and Tim Nelson who have already established themselves as fixtures on the Wabash County cuisine scene with their food truck, Tim’s Thai 2 Go.

“It’s always exciting to see new businesses choose to be part of our vibrant downtown community, and Bubbles and Boba is a fantastic addition,” Kristen Petruniw, executive director of Downtown Wabash, Inc., said. “Boba tea is not only a fun and unique offering, but it also brings something fresh and exciting to our downtown. I want to congratulate Tim and Jenni for their vision and hard work in bringing this dream to life.”

This brick and mortar shop will feature the wildly popular teas and drinks that the Nelsons have sold at the truck, while also adding new beverages and dishes to the menu. Bubbles & Boba will offer Pho (Vietnamese soup dish), as well as popular Asian desserts and baked goods from North Manchester-based The Baker’s Daughter.  

“Bubbles & Boba is honored to have a home in the Downtown Wabash Cultural District,” Jenni Nelson said. “We’re excited to bring a vibrant and trendy addition to Wabash County’s expanding diverse culinary lineup. With a focus on quality, community, and the bubble tea experience, we hope to become a favorite destination for not only bubble tea enthusiasts but also food lovers. Ultimately, we hope to continue positively contributing to our Wabash community through Bubbles & Boba and Tim’s THAI2GO.”

The ribbon cutting ceremony will begin at 3 p.m. on Friday, October 18, at 257 S Miami Street in Wabash. Following the ceremony, guests are invited to say hello to Tim, Jenni and the rest of the Bubbles & Boba team while also sampling new and old favorites from the menu.
